快速体验
- 打开 InsCode(快马)平台 https://www.inscode.net
- 输入框内输入如下内容:
创建一个企业级VMware ESXi部署指南应用,包含:1.硬件需求检查清单 2.网络拓扑规划工具 3.逐步安装向导 4.vCenter Server配置流程 5.虚拟机模板创建教程 6.常见故障排查手册。要求提供可视化网络拓扑图生成功能和配置参数自动校验功能。- 点击'项目生成'按钮,等待项目生成完整后预览效果
最近在公司主导了一次VMware虚拟化平台的升级项目,从裸机部署到集群搭建踩了不少坑。记录下这次实战经验,希望能帮到需要部署企业级虚拟化环境的朋友们。整个过程可以拆解为六个关键环节,每个环节都有需要注意的细节。
硬件准备阶段
服务器选型:根据业务负载选择Dell R740xd或HPE ProLiant DL380这类主流机型,特别注意CPU要支持VT-x/EPT技术,内存建议每台物理机不低于256GB。我们最初低估了内存需求,导致后期不得不临时扩容。
存储配置:企业级环境推荐全闪存阵列,通过FC或iSCSI连接。实际测试发现,混合存储方案中SSD缓存层能显著提升虚拟机启动速度。
网络适配器:至少配置4个万兆网口,我们采用双端口25G网卡做vMotion和业务流量分离,物理网卡绑定后带宽提升明显。
安装部署阶段
ESXi镜像制作:官网下载的ISO镜像建议校验SHA256,通过Rufus制作启动U盘时选择DD模式。遇到过因镜像损坏导致安装失败的情况。
控制台配置:首次启动后按F2配置管理IP时,建议设置静态地址并开启SSH服务。有个坑点是某些网卡驱动需要手动加载。
安全加固:安装后立即修改默认密码,禁用root的SSH直接登录。我们通过自定义镜像预置了这些安全策略。
网络规划实施
VLAN划分:管理网络、vMotion网络、存储网络必须隔离。实际部署时发现某品牌交换机默认VLAN1存在广播风暴风险。
分布式交换机配置:vCenter创建vDS时,建议先规划好端口组命名规范。我们按"业务类型_环境_序号"的规则命名,后期维护效率提升40%。
流量策略:为关键业务虚拟机启用Network I/O Control,实测可避免备份任务影响生产业务。
vCenter管理平台
部署方式选择:Windows版已淘汰,推荐VCSA(vCenter Server Appliance)。我们采用嵌入式PSC部署模式简化架构。
集群配置:启用HA时,主机隔离响应建议设为"关闭电源",曾经因误判导致虚拟机不必要的重启。
告警设置:自定义监控CPU就绪时间超过5%的告警,这个指标能提前发现性能瓶颈。
运维优化技巧
模板管理:创建黄金镜像时,记得先运行sysprep并安装VMware Tools。有个模板漏做导致50台虚拟机SID冲突。
备份策略:结合Veeam做每日增量+每周全备,测试发现SAN模式比NBD模式恢复速度快3倍。
性能监控:重点关注内存 ballooning和swap使用率,这两个指标异常往往早于CPU告警。
整个部署过程在InsCode(快马)平台的虚拟机环境反复验证过配置方案,它的可视化网络拓扑功能特别适合模拟企业级组网场景。平台还能自动校验ESXi主机配置是否符合最佳实践,省去了大量手动检查的时间。最方便的是可以直接部署测试环境,实时观察不同配置下的性能表现,这对我们最终的生产部署方案选择帮助很大。
快速体验
- 打开 InsCode(快马)平台 https://www.inscode.net
- 输入框内输入如下内容:
创建一个企业级VMware ESXi部署指南应用,包含:1.硬件需求检查清单 2.网络拓扑规划工具 3.逐步安装向导 4.vCenter Server配置流程 5.虚拟机模板创建教程 6.常见故障排查手册。要求提供可视化网络拓扑图生成功能和配置参数自动校验功能。- 点击'项目生成'按钮,等待项目生成完整后预览效果